Whispers of the Enchanted Well
In the heart of an ancient forest, shrouded in mist and whispered legends, there lay a well that was said to be enchanted. It was said that the well held the secrets of the ancient world, and those who dared to drink from its waters would be forever changed. But to the villagers, the well was simply a source of water, its legends long forgotten in the hustle and bustle of daily life.
One crisp autumn morning, a young girl named Li Mei ventured into the forest. She was on an errand for her grandmother, a woman who had always spoken of the enchanted well with a mixture of awe and fear. As Li Mei approached the well, the sun's rays pierced through the canopy, casting a golden glow on its surface.
The well was an ancient structure, its stone walls worn smooth by time. Li Mei knelt by the edge, filling her bucket with the cool, clear water. As she straightened up, she noticed something unusual: a small, leather-bound book wedged between the stones near the edge of the well.
Curiosity piqued, Li Mei reached out and pulled the book out. It was a spellbook, filled with strange symbols and cryptic runes. She opened it and was immediately struck by a sense of foreboding. The pages seemed to breathe, their words alive and ready to spring into action.
As Li Mei examined the book, she heard a rustling behind her. Turning, she saw an old woman, her eyes twinkling with mischief. "You have found the spellbook of the damned, young one," she said in a voice that carried the weight of centuries.
Li Mei's heart raced. "Who are you?" she demanded, her voice barely above a whisper.
"I am the last witch," the old woman replied. "And this book... it holds the power of the enchanted well. But be warned, young one, for its magic is not to be trifled with."
Li Mei's mind raced with questions. "What does it mean? Why am I here?"
The old woman smiled, a knowing glint in her eye. "You are here because you are the chosen one. It is your destiny to decipher the book's secrets and face the dangers that lie within."
Li Mei hesitated. She had never been one for danger or magic, but something about the old woman's words tugged at her heart. She took a deep breath and decided to trust her.
Over the next few days, Li Mei and the last witch worked together to decipher the spellbook's contents. They learned of ancient spells, curses, and the history of the enchanted well. They discovered that the well was a source of immense power, but it also carried a dark side—a power that could destroy the world if used improperly.
As they delved deeper into the book, Li Mei began to experience strange visions. She saw images of a world in peril, and she knew that she had to act quickly. With the last witch's guidance, she cast a spell to protect the enchanted well from those who would misuse its power.
The spell was powerful, and as it took effect, the world seemed to stabilize. Li Mei felt a sense of relief wash over her, but she knew that her journey was far from over. The last witch had told her that she would have to face her greatest challenge yet—a test of her courage, her resolve, and her heart.
The next morning, Li Mei found herself in a strange, otherworldly realm. She was greeted by a figure cloaked in shadows, its eyes glowing with malice. "You have failed," the figure hissed. "The enchanted well is mine to command!"
Li Mei stood her ground, her heart pounding in her chest. "You will not take what is not yours," she declared. "I will protect the well and its power."
With a wave of her hand, Li Mei cast a spell of her own. The ground around her began to tremble, and the figure before her was overwhelmed by a surge of energy. It fell to the ground, defeated.
Li Mei's victory was short-lived, however. The last witch appeared before her, her face etched with concern. "The well's power has been unleashed," she said. "We must seal it forever to prevent it from falling into the wrong hands."
Li Mei nodded, understanding the gravity of the situation. She and the last witch worked together to cast a final spell, one that would seal the enchanted well forever. As the spell took effect, the well began to shatter, its magic dissolving into the earth.
With the well sealed, Li Mei knew that her journey was over. She returned to her village, her heart heavy but her spirit unbroken. She had faced the darkness and emerged victorious, proving that even the youngest of hearts could hold the strength to protect the world.
As the sun set over the village, Li Mei sat by the well's ruins, reflecting on her journey. She had learned that magic was a double-edged sword, capable of both great good and great harm. And she had learned that courage came from within, not from strength or power.
And so, the enchanted well remained a silent guardian of the ancient forest, its secrets safe and hidden away. And Li Mei, the last chosen one, lived on, her story a testament to the power of love, courage, and the indomitable human spirit.
